Norway became the authors of one of the biggest sensations of the 2026 FIFA World Cup. The team claimed a historic 2-1 victory over Brazil in the Round of 16 and reached the quarter-finals of the tournament for the first time.
The main hero of the match was Erling Haaland. The striker scored a brilliant double and gave Norway one of the greatest victories in the history of the national team. At the same time, the success was not only about the forward: Norway produced an excellent all-round team performance, while goalkeeper Orjan Nyland made several crucial saves.
Brazil managed to respond only late in the match. Neymar converted a penalty, but that goal did not save the five-time world champions from elimination. For Brazil, this was their first Round-of-16 exit at the World Cup since 1990, when they were beaten by Argentina.
After the final whistle, emotional celebrations began at New York New Jersey Stadium. Captain Martin Odegaard handed Haaland the responsibility of starting the team chant with the drum — a symbolic moment after the striker’s double and Norway’s historic progress to the next round.
In the World Cup quarter-finals, Norway will face the winner of the Mexico vs England tie.
